Well ... I am not sure I agree that most are broken. Its a standard, and some have taken ... ah ... liberties ... with the implementation of it. And the quality of some of the implementations is really really bad. That and the fact that it touches *so many* subsystems at such a low level in a system, they you really want to keep the standard/coding as simple as absolutely possible. Minor bugs in it could lead to machine shutdowns, difficult to diagnose power issues, ...

We have found as a safety precaution, that including a console server/kvm unit and having power control via addressable/switchable PDU is a great backup, especially when we are hundreds of km (or simply different timezones) from the units.
